- The distance between Münster, Germany and Vlissingen, Netherlands is approximately 283 km or 176 mi.
- To reach Münster in this distance one would set out from Vlissingen bearing 76.5°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Münster bearing 79.7° or E .
- Both have a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 0.5 °C (0.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.4 °C (4.3°F) more in Münster.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 26.3 mm (1 in) less which is equivalent to 26.3 l/m² (0.65 US gal/ft²) or 263,000 l/ha (28,116 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.5° lower in Münster than in Vlissingen.
- Relative humidity levels are 15.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 3.5°C (6.3°F) lower.
